This week's pod is a massive emotional monster, not unlike Big Vern at the end of the Italy match. Sit back and and enjoy as we relive the weekend's Six Nations action, do some effctive metres carried statistical analysis and select our SHIT and GOOD teams of the tournament. We also announce the winners of the Superbru fantasy league and talk some other nonsense, probably.Support this show http://supporter.acast.com/bloodandmudrugby.
